    The Story Behind Lynes

    The name Lynes has a somewhat ambiguous origin, likely stemming from a few different sources. One possibility is that it is a habitational surname, derived from places named Lyne, such as Lyne in Peeblesshire, Scotland, or various places in England. In this context, it would mean 'from Lyne'. Another potential origin is as a diminutive or short form of names ending in '-lyne' or '-line', such as Carolyn, Adeline, or Madeline. Over time, these diminutives could have evolved into independent given names. Its usage as a given name, particularly for females, is relatively modern and uncommon.
